Which side of the plane to sit from Prefeito Doutor João Silva Filho Airport (Parnaiba) to Senador Petrônio Portela Airport (Teresina)?
Right Side of the Plane
The right side of the aircraft offers a front-row seat to the winding Parnaíba River, which serves as the natural border between the states of Piauí and Maranhão throughout the entire flight.
Delta do Parnaíba
The third-largest oceanic delta in the world, featuring a complex network of islands and mangroves during departure.
Parnaíba River Meanders
Continuous views of the river's serpentine path, which acts as the border between Piauí and Maranhão.
Maranhão Hinterland
Views across the border into the vast agricultural and rural landscapes of eastern Maranhão state.
Encontro das Águas
The famous confluence where the Poti and Parnaíba rivers meet, encircling the Teresina peninsula.
The right side is superior for river views. Request a window seat away from the wing for the best view of the 'Encontro das Águas' upon arrival in Teresina. Morning flights are ideal for this side as the sun will be behind the aircraft, illuminating the river delta perfectly.
Lagoa do Portinho
A stunning blue lagoon surrounded by white dunes located just southeast of Parnaíba city.
Parnaíba Urban Center
Aerial perspective of the historic city layout and the industrial zones near the coast.
Piauí Caatinga
The unique scrubland vegetation of the Brazilian Northeast, transitioning into Cerrado as you move south.
Poti River
The secondary river of Teresina, visible as the plane maneuvers for its final approach into the city.
Sit on the left if you want to see the city of Parnaíba immediately after takeoff. This side is also better during the afternoon to avoid the direct sun glare coming from the west, making it easier to spot the Poti River during the landing sequence in Teresina.
